5 Interesting facts about Scandal actress Lera

When e.tv Scandal introduced the Kubeka family on the show, along came the fiery, charming and gorgeous Lera, who was introduced as Dudu’s ex. Although Dudu’s motivation to get back with Lera before was to use her for her family’s benefit, but it seems she is still very much inlove with Lera.

The character of Lera on the soapie is portrayed by South African actress and model Zethu Dlomo-Mphahlele. The 32-year-old has bagged numerous roles in her acting career, and has earned recognition internationally. She carries her role so effortlessly, one can’t help but love her.

Here are 5 interesting facts about the lovely actress in real life.

1. Zethu is married in real life

Contrary to her role on Scandal, Zethu is not a gay in real life. The beautiful actress is married to Lebogang Mphahlele, a fellow South African actor. They’ve been married for 3 years.

2. Zethu Dlomo was featured in international series ‘Black Sails’.


 

 

 

 

 

Zethu was cast for the role ‘Madi’, Mr. Scott’s daughter in season 3 and 4 of the popular American series Black Sails. She also featured in Canadian Broadcasting Corporation (CBC) and BET international ‘s book of Negroes, in 2014, playing the role of a pregnant slave ‘Sanu’. She has also been featured in several local films and series, including ‘five fingers for Marseilles’.

3. She is an award winning actress

Zethu’s acting skills have been recognized locally and internationally. She is very rated actress and has been featured in numerous films. In 2014, she won best actress in a feature film, in South African Film and Television Awards (SAFTAS). She also won Best actress in a feature film in the South Africa India Film and Television Awards, in 2013.

4. Zethu does modeling and voice over for agencies

Zethu enjoys doing voice over which is reading a pre-written script out loud ,making a voice recording to overlay a video production.

5. The lovely actress is a lover of dogs

When Zethu got herself a dog in April last year, she couldn’t hold in her excitement and shared a snap of her dog Othello on social media. “My handsome boy” she wrote.

Ukhozi FM’s Song of the Year, beating Zakes Bantwini’s Osama

Hlosiwe Mthalane won

Hlosiwe Mthalane known by her beloved fans as DJ Hlo could not imagine having to give up on her dreams as she started becoming a DJ and then a few months later Covid19 pandemic started. So when the country of South Africa was open once again, the bubbly young DJ started performing.


 

 

In a year’s time, she saw herself receive one of the biggest titles in the entertainment industry which is the Ukhozi FM the song of the year.

This Ukhozi FM title is very competitive and many artists desire to have the covetous title for themselves as it is very prestigious in nature. Listeners have to vote for their favourite sound and tune among a list of ten very entertaining songs that the country loves.

DJ Hlo’s song which is called Isibani took the number one spot because people loved it very much and voted for her to get the 2021 year-end title of song of the year.
